For the record

In the April 4 issue of TNW, in the article ‘International Cape Town bookings in freefall’, we incorrectly
implied that international arrivals to Cape Town were in decline. This is not the case as arrivals are on the
increase. It is forward bookings for Cape Town that have declined. We apologise for the error.
